+89% since entry: AI-powered strategy closes massive healthcare win in September
Investing.com's AI strategy exited Haemonetics (HAE) at $103.07, up 89% from its $54.54 entry a year prior. The gain followed a commercial deal with CSL Plasma, a fiscal Q1 beat, and analyst price target increases. Nucor (NUE) also rose 4.2% this week after raising prices and reporting strong earnings.
